Bisulfite-Seq and RNA-seq profiling of truffle (Tuber melanosporum)

(Submitter supplied) We investigated the ascomycete truffle Tuber melanosporum exploits DNA methylation and transcription to cope with the more than 45,000 repeated elements that are present in its genome. Whole-genome bisulfite sequencing and RNA-sequencing, were performed on different developmental stages of this symbiotic hypogeous fungus -fruitbody (FB), free-living mycelium (FLM), and ectomycorrhiza.

Laser capture microdissection and microarray analysis of ectomycorrhizas formed by the ascomycete Tuber melanosporum reveal functional heterogeneity between mantle and Hartig net compartments

(Submitter supplied) The aim of this analysis was to better understand the complex symbiotic stage of Tuber melanosporum by combining the use of laser capture microdissection and microarray gene expression analysis. The black truffle of Perigord responds to a temperature shift with an extensive reprogramming of its transcriptional activity

(Submitter supplied) Taking advantage of the availability of the Tuber melanosporum genome sequence and a whole-genome microarray, we wanted to test the hypothesis that the transition from a growth temperature of 24-25°C to a cold one (4°C) is perceived by the filamentous fungus at the transcriptomic level and we wanted to identify and characterize the genes involved in this stress response.
